Still, it looks like the growth of the super-swanky Eos Airlines may be ushering in a new era in air travel: a veritable Long Tail of niche market-serving airlines that provide either superior service or lower prices depending on the priorities of the clientele they serve.

If this is the case, we may not see any of the big, broad-based airlines with a traditional first class/business class/coach cabins in business for too much longer.
